== The story is a copy of the Daily Prophet that Ron and Hermione's kids accidentally put online. ==
Hermione quickly fixed it with a charm that makes any muggle who looks at the page only see a terrible [[In Name Only|Harry Potter fanfic]].
* No, it's the real ''Daily Prophet'' article. Rita Skeeter wrote it with her usual level of accuracy. We're seeing it before it was given to her editor, so it's full of the innumerable spelling and grammar mistakes she always makes, but which said editor always cleans up before publication. Hey, in her articles from ''[[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ire (novel)|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ire]]'' Rita canonically referred to Arthur Weasley as "Arnold Weasley" and misspelled the names of the other Triwizard champions. It's not too much of a stretch that her rough drafts would get everyone's names wrong as much as ''My Immortal'' does.

== Ebony ''does'' exist in the canon Potterverse... ==
...but she's just an average Hogwarts student who is disillusioned about her life. Pretty much everything that happens in [[My Immortal]] is what she fantasizes about. She is madly infatuated with Draco and constantly wishes he'd "[[IKEA Erotica|put his thingy in (her) you-know-what]]", thinks a lot of the Gryffindor kids are actually pretty cool but doesn't want to admit it so she imagines them as "goffic" Slytherins instead, wishes she could be more heroic and imagines fighting the "bark lord", etc. As for all the references to Muggle culture...well, despite being a Slytherin, she's had several run-ins with Muggle culture and is obsessed with the music and movies from it. What about the fact that most of the Muggle stuff she likes didn't exist when Harry Potter took place? Well....[[A Wizard Did It|she got ahold of some sort of device that could allow her to see into the future]], and she realized that her favorite bands and movies happen to be from the 00's. But she forgot which works were from which decade, hence her not remembering that most of the muggle stuff she likes doesn't even exist yet when the story takes place.
